Hilarious ‘Butt’ comedy is heading for The Cross!

written by Staff Writer September 4, 2022
FacebookTweetLinkedInPrint

The hilarious Butt Drama Circle’s latest comedy is returning this weekend, for one night only.

Tickets are selling like very hot cakes for ‘The Two Loves of Gabriel Foley’ which will be staged at Crossroads Parochial Hall, Killygordon, on Sunday at 8pm in aid of the local Christmas lights fund. 

Written by Jimmy Keary, and directed by club member, Susan Doherty, the show played to three packed houses at the Balor Theatre last week.

Dean Gilliespie, Head Elf at the Crossroads Community Christmas Lights Committee, appealed for another packed house at the Cross.

“This is our only fundraiser for the Christmas lights event this year, we want to give you something for your money rather than ask for donations,” he explained.

“Please spread the word – thank you for your continued support.”

One of the steamy scenes from the play involving Bernie Thompson and Seamus McCrudden.

The star-studded cast had them rolling in the aisles at the Balor.

The show features some well known faces from many BDC productions over the years, along with some brand new ones!

Some of the more famous cast members include one of Letterkenny’s top comedians, Andy McGranaghan, the lady of Knock, Kathleen McGowan and Glenfin heartthrob, Seamus McCrudden.

The play is about Gabriel, a good solid, salt of the earth farmer and bachelor, who is torn between two women; the vivacious Hazel from the local drama group and the feisty but kind-natured Chrissie, his long time friend and neighbour.

Add to the mix his sharp tongued mother Aggie and Aunt Lucy, will he heed the advice of his well meaning but mischievous friend Luke Gavigan, or keep trying to impress his new friends at the (not quite so local) Drama Group?
